Pilih kelas untuk menemukan buku sekolah Kelas 6 Kelas 7 Kelas 8 Kelas 9 0Ku9O. Introduction What is the Difference Between an Art Gallery and a Museum? We all know art galleries or museums are the places to be to visit art exhibitions. However, although, at first, they seem to do the same thing, which is organizing exhibitions for the public, they are, in fact, completely different entities. But in what way are they different? What is their objective and organization? An art gallery is a private and commercial enterprise curating exhibitions with its portfolio of artists while selling the exhibited artworks. In contrast, a museum is a public and non-commercial institution curating an exhibition program for cultural and educational purposes. To understand what this means explicitly and how it is noticeable in reality, we’ll take on different characteristics and compare them first with the art gallery and then with the art museum. As a result, we will discuss their objective or purpose of existence, their organization, the main focus of the exhibition program, their services, and their essential role in the art world. Further, we will discuss the blurred distinction between the art gallery and the museum due to the emergence of so-called mega-galleries. Installation view of JR Tehachapi’ at Perrotin gallery in Paris 2020. Photo Perrotin c Key Differences Art Gallery versus Museum The first key difference between the art gallery and the museum is their purpose of existence. The objective of an art gallery is to support artists by exhibiting their artworks and building their career and resume while earning money on a commission basis. Here, the art gallery works as a dealer who curates exhibitions. However, the art museum does not make sales, nor does it support and monitor the careers of certain artists. A museum’s main aim is to curate a relevant exhibition program for the public to visit. In doing so, the museum’s objective is to contribute to the education of the public, supporting and contributing to the canonization and preservation of cultural heritage. Due to this difference, art galleries primarily focus on modern and contemporary art, whereas museums concentrate on any particular era. For instance, the Louvre in Paris focuses on art from any period of history, or other museums focus on a specific era, such as the Museum of Modern Art MoMA in New York, which focuses primarily on Modern Art. In doing so, museums have different sections canonizing art history in rooms, catalogs, and their collection in general. As a result, there are different types of museums, and not all museums are about art. Think of military museums, archeological museums, natural history museums, maritime museums, or historic museums, to name a few, in which a specific collection of artifacts from a particular niche or domain is being collected and exhibited. In doing so, we arrive at a third difference between the art gallery and the museum, the ownership of the exhibited artworks. A museum has its collection of artworks, whereas art galleries exhibit artwork who are still owned by the artists in question. However, not all works on display are straight from the museum collection. It is, in fact, prevalent for temporary exhibitions to loan or lease-lend artworks from other museums or private collections. Art galleries offer artists the service to promote, support, and monitor their careers, whereas museums provide an educational service to the public and visitors. As a result, the organization of galleries and museums is totally different. Most often, galleries have a limited number of employees as the organization is private except for mega-galleries’ – cf. infra, where all employees receive their salary from the gallery owner. With museums, the organization is public, with the museum being funded by the state, resulting in a larger organization with, generally speaking, more employees and larger infrastructures and public buildings. A final key difference is the different roles of the art gallery or the museum in the art world. Generally speaking, the art gallery links the artist and the art market. The gallery walks you through the art world toward being a successful artist read our article on how to succeed as an artist/painter here. In other words, working with an art gallery is the first step before an artist can work with a museum. Only when the artist is established in the art market and has become a relevant figure in the contemporary art scene can they be invited by a museum. This is the next step for an artist toward being an established artist after having multiple shows at various galleries. It is the artist’s and gallery’s aim to work towards recognition from institutions such as the art museum. As a result, an exhibition with an art museum is a significant distinction for any artist and a great asset to their artist’s resume. In a nutshell, the role of the art gallery is to support artists and build their careers, being the link between the artist and the museum. On the other hand, the art museum is a recognition and an indication of quality and relevance to the art scene. In doing so, art galleries and museums work together very often. The art gallery represents the artist or the artist’s estate to help realize the exhibition the museum wants to curate. Gerhard Richter c / Photo Rob Mc Keever / Gagosian c A Blurring Distinction Mega-Galleries versus Museums As we have discussed in our article on the Top 10 of the Biggest Art Galleries in the World, the top art galleries have been growing exponentially over the past few decades, resulting in the so-called mega gallery’ phenomenon. In this article, we defined the mega-gallery’ as a highly influential art gallery with multiple locations with the infrastructure, number of employees, and standard of quality equal to major museums’ standards. As a result, the abovementioned differences seem to blur slightly but surely. The new buildings of those mega-galleries take the shape and form as if they are built as a museum. Furthermore, the educational purpose of those galleries becomes increasingly important, as is the case with museums. Then there is the editorial aspect of art galleries expanding their services, becoming publishing houses and trustworthy discussion platforms, canonization, and education.[1] Therefore I would like to conclude with this nuance and footnote regarding the difference between art galleries and art museums. Generally speaking, several critical differences exist regarding both entities’ organization, objectives, and role in the art world. However, due to their interaction and development, both are becoming increasingly intertwined, and in some cases, those differences start to blur with the mega-galleries’. With many museums experiencing financial issues, dated infrastructures, and a lack of available public resources, one could argue the museum and mega-gallery’ will merge over time, and private commercial enterprises will take over the roles of the public institutions. Art museums and art galleries are two different types of entities. The primary difference is that while one goes to an art museum to view art, one goes to an art gallery to view art, from the perspective of purchasing the art. Most museums are funded by governments, foundations and corporate and private donors and are operated on a non-for-profit basis. A few exceptions are museums like Guggenheim museum, which are operated more like businesses and are in fact franchising out like corporations. These days you are also able to find corporations or high net worth individuals who operate their collections like museums for the public. Some of these are for genuine interest in sharing their art collections with the public and others view it as a public relations or marketing strategy. Some of the recent public collections in this realm are Saatchi Gallery by Charles Saatchi and Palazzo Grassi by Fancois Pinault. Art galleries, on the other hand, are usually small businesses that exhibit art for the purposes of promoting and selling art. One would typically visit an art gallery to discover an artist, with an interest in buying the art. Keduanya menampilkan karya seni, tetapi kesamaan berakhir di sana Galeri seni dan museum seni adalah tempat untuk melihat dan mengalami seni. Galeri dan museum memiliki beberapa karakteristik; misalnya, karya seni biasanya ditampilkan di ruang kosong yang masih asli dengan sedikit gangguan dan pencahayaan terkontrol untuk memamerkan seni yang dipamerkan. Pengaturan terkontrol ini memungkinkan publik untuk terlibat dengan seni dalam lingkungan estetika yang dibuat khusus. Terlepas dari kesamaan yang jelas ini, ada beberapa perbedaan utama antara galeri seni dan museum seni. Sebagai seorang pencinta seni atau seniman, penting bagi Anda untuk mengetahui perbedaan-perbedaan ini. Apa itu Galeri Seni? Galeri seni adalah bisnis kecil yang menjual seni yang dipamerkan. Keuntungan yang dihasilkan dari penjualan akan menutupi biaya operasi untuk menjalankan bisnis itu, dan, dalam galeri yang sukses, juga akan menghasilkan laba. Sebuah galeri seni juga memiliki sejumlah seniman yang disatukan oleh beberapa kriteria seperti nada atau perasaan karya seni; latar belakang umum para seniman; atau gaya berbagi, teknik, pandangan menengah atau serupa. Artis biasanya menerima pembayaran untuk pekerjaan mereka ketika dibeli, dikurangi persentase yang diambil oleh galeri untuk mewakili artis dan menunjukkan karyanya. Sebagian besar galeri memiliki fokus artistik tertentu. Sebagai contoh, beberapa galeri mungkin hanya mengkhususkan pada seni kontemporer, sementara yang lain hanya akan menampilkan lukisan pemandangan. Beberapa didedikasikan untuk satu atau sekelompok seniman perorangan. Sebuah galeri biasanya memiliki pameran bulanan, mempromosikannya dengan iklan cetak dan panggilan telepon ke kolektor potensial dan pers, dan menyelenggarakan pembukaan seni. Galeri menjadi merek yang mewakili sudut pandang estetika tertentu. Pada akhirnya, galeri seni berada dalam bisnis untuk mempromosikan senimannya dan menjual karya seninya. Staf galeri juga akan menghabiskan banyak waktu dengan klien potensial dalam mendidik mereka tentang stabilnya seniman mereka. Apa itu Museum Seni? Museum seni, tidak seperti galeri seni, hampir secara universal merupakan entitas nirlaba yang mematuhi pernyataan misi yang ditetapkan oleh para pendiri. Sebagian besar museum seni memiliki misi khusus; misalnya, mereka mungkin fokus pada karya-karya sekolah artistik tertentu, media yang dipilih, seni daerah, atau bahkan karya-karya seorang seniman tunggal. Tidak seperti galeri seni, yang tidak memiliki kepemilikan permanen, museum biasanya memiliki koleksi permanen dan juga sementara. Tidak seperti galeri, museum tidak dalam bisnis menjual karya seni; sebaliknya, mereka mengandalkan wakaf, hadiah, hibah, dan, dalam banyak kasus, penerimaan untuk membayar biaya operasi. Catatan Ketika sebuah museum menjual karya seni, itu disebut deaccession . Sebuah dewan direksi dan pengawas mengawasi museum, sementara seorang direktur yang ditunjuk dan staf kurator, pendaftar, konservator, penjamah, keamanan, administrator, dan profesional seni lainnya yang disewa menangani operasi sehari-hari. Banyak museum menerima akreditasi museum dari sebuah organisasi seperti American Alliance of Museums ; akreditasi semacam itu memberikan panduan yang ketat untuk sebuah museum untuk diikuti. Penting untuk dicatat bahwa ruangan di mana museum seni menampilkan karya mereka biasanya disebut "galeri." Kamar-kamar di museum ini tidak boleh disamakan dengan galeri seni nirlaba dan berdiri sendiri seperti dijelaskan di atas.
